Panasonic PV-4401 - no remote - need speed change setup via front panel.
Greetings....My parents gave me their old Panasonic PV-4401 which works
great except the remote and owner's manual are missing. I purchased a 'universal' remote and can do all that I need to do except change the record speed which is locked on SLP. The front panel buttons allow for some setup, but I can't see how to change the speed. If you have a way to change to SP via the front panel, I'd sure appreciate it. Thanks!! Rich |

Need a remote control that can send the correct code for speed change.
Try a oneforall cinema 7 or similar and email them for the custom codes for your model. |
